Maine Supreme Court Rules in High-Stakes Child Custody and Religious Freedom Dispute, Paving the Way for U.S. Supreme Court Challenge

PORTLAND, Maine — In a unanimous and legally significant ruling, the Maine Supreme Judicial Court has determined that family courts may rely on the standard "best interest of the child" framework to resolve religious upbringing disputes between separated parents, without needing to apply strict constitutional scrutiny.
